#f58b03 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f58b03 is composed of 96.1% red, 54.5%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.3%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 33.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.6% and a lightness of 48.6%. #f58b03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#eb1700. Closest websafe color is: #ff9900.

Shades and Tints of #f58b03
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f58b03
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#837d75 is the less saturated color, while #f58b03 is the most saturated one.
